Just wondering if Browser Defender is needed in FireFox? As FireFox is a more secure browser that IE7 what are the benefits in terms of security by using Browser Defender in FireFox?

The Browser Defender™ toolbar allows you to surf safely by displaying site ratings as you browse the Internet, whether it is with IE or Firefox. When you visit a site its address will be checked by our servers and a rating shown in the toolbar based on any malicious behavior or threats we have found associated with the site.
The toolbar also integrates with the search results provided by popular search engines such as Google and Yahoo! so you can see if, in our view, it is safe to continue before you visit a site.
